Principal Backend Software Developer (10054)
Company: Extreme Networks
Location: San Jose
Posted on: February 18, 2026
|
|
|
Job Description:
Job Description Job Description Over 50,000 customers globally
trust our end-to-end, cloud-driven networking solutions. They rely
on our top-rated services and support to accelerate their digital
transformation efforts and deliver unprecedented progress. With
double-digit growth year over year, no provider is better
positioned to deliver scalable outcomes than Extreme. Inclusion is
one of our core values and in our DNA. We are committed to
fostering an inclusive workplace that embraces our differences and
creates an atmosphere where all our employees thrive because of
their differences, not in spite of them. Become part of Something
big with Extreme! As a global networking leader, learn why there’s
no better time to join the Extreme team. In a world where
technology serves humanity, Extreme's mission is clear: constantly
seeking new ways to create better outcomes. That is what innovation
is at its core: new ways, better outcomes. Extreme is united in our
endeavor to empower businesses, governments, schools, healthcare
providers, cities, and more worldwide to achieve infinite potential
with the One Network, One Cloud, One Extreme approach. You will be
joining a high-performing Extreme One Cloud engineering team that
architects, designs, implements, and tests new features and
functionality for ExtremeCloud Applications and Platform - an AI/ML
powered, wired, and wireless cloud network management solution. You
will take new features from concept to delivery, working closely
with team members and cross-functional partners to design and
develop high-quality solutions that take into consideration
scalability, availability and performance. Roles &
Responsibilities: Ability to translate business requirements into
technical requirements. Write clean, reusable, scalable and secure
code for eployment adhering to standard methodologies. Create and
review technical documentation and specifications, as necessary.
Design solutions, establish best practices and introduce/implement
new technologies. Designing systems that are scalable and
performant to handle the increasing demands of our users.
Conducting thorough code reviews and providing constructive
feedback to ensure code quality, security, and maintainability.
Work and collaborate with a team of developers and architects,
product management, CX / UX / UI visual designers to create a
website / Mobile Web application. Provide technical leadership for
the development team, representing them in Customer-facing
interactions, taking ownership in sprint delivery and resolving
functional and technical issues. Delivering application that are
based on pre-existing wireframes, designs, or other client
requirements. Qualifications: Backend developer with 10 years of
experience and advanced backend skills (Dockers, Kubernetes,
GlusterFS, Clustering). Solid knowledge of algorithms and design
patterns with coding experience in GoLang, C, Java, Python. Have
experience building high-scale, concurrent and cloud-based secured
web applications with experience in APIs and interfaces - REST,
NETConf, JSON, Yang, OpenConfig, OpenAPI. Have strong experience
with relational and non-relational databases, experience in MySQL,
MariaDB, GORM, Redis. Have a familiarity with Event-based
architecture and experience in RabbitMQ, Kafka messaging services,
GNMI, GRPC. Deep understanding of Web Performance and Web
Accessibility including security protocols and technologies – IAM,
RBAC, Certs, AAA, HTTPS etc Have the drive and ability to learn
fast and make decisions based on data points and practical
scenarios. Believe that speed and quality are not conflicting; you
can achieve both. Have excellent problem-solving skills, attention
to detail, and a passion for building high-quality products. Have
strong communication skills, both technical and non-technical, with
the ability to collaborate effectively with cross-functional teams.
Experience building CI/CD pipelines Ability to work with global
teams across time zones. "Self-starter" attitude and the ability to
make decisions independently. Hold a BS in Computer Science,
Mathematics or related degree. Salary based on qualifications,
experience and region up to USD 170000 plus benefits. Education: BS
or MS in CS/CE Extreme Networks, Inc. (EXTR) creates effortless
networking experiences that enable all of us to advance. We push
the boundaries of technology leveraging the powers of machine
learning, artificial intelligence, analytics, and automation. Over
50,000 customers globally trust our end-to-end, cloud-driven
networking solutions and rely on our top-rated services and support
to accelerate their digital transformation efforts and deliver
progress like never before. For more information, visit Extreme's
website or follow us on Twitter, LinkedIn, and Facebook. We
encourage people from underrepresented groups to apply. Come
Advance with us! In keeping with our values, no employee or
applicant will face discrimination/harassment based on: race,
color, ancestry, national origin, religion, age, gender, marital
domestic partner status, sexual orientation, gender identity,
disability status, or veteran status. Above and beyond
discrimination/harassment based on “protected categories,” Extreme
Networks also strives to prevent other, subtler forms of
inappropriate behavior (e.g., stereotyping) from ever gaining a
foothold in our organization. Whether blatant or hidden, barriers
to success have no place at Extreme Networks. We may use artificial
intelligence (AI) tools to support parts of the hiring process,
such as reviewing applications, analyzing resumes, or assessing
responses. These tools assist our recruitment team but do not
replace human judgment. Final hiring decisions are ultimately made
by humans. If you would like more information about how your data
is processed, please contact us.
Keywords: Extreme Networks, Ceres , Principal Backend Software Developer (10054), IT / Software / Systems , San Jose, California